(VB Excel] Selection plage variable colonnes

sbseries -  
 DEDIEUMA -
Bonjour,

Je n'arrive pas à selectionner dans vba en excel un plage de colonnes variable.
Par exemple j'ai deux variables ColInit et ColFin avec des valeurs Long.
Je voudrais selectionner les colonnes à partir de la colonne ayant le numero ColInit jusqu'à la colonne ayant le numero ColFin.
Comment faire?

Merci.

3 réponses

  1. Fxbrg Messages postés 715 Statut Membre 199
     
    Bonjour,

    Essaie ça :

    Range(Columns(colinit), Columns(colfin)).Select
    11
    1. DEDIEUMA
       
      Simple, clair, parfait --> Nickel !
      0
  2. giheller
     
    Bonjour

    j'aurai plustôt mis

    Range(Columns(colinit) + ":" + Columns(colfin)).Select

    -1
  3. Fxbrg Messages postés 715 Statut Membre 199
     
    Mon code fonctionne, sans les +... :-)
    -1
    1. giheller
       
      Ok les + c'est pour la conacténation des ":", mais si cela fonctionne aussi ainsi.
      j'ai répondu par ce que j'ai l'habitude de faire.
      0